BlackBerry (BB) Director Lisa Bahash Receives 23,599 DSUs

What Happened
Lisa Bahash, a director of BlackBerry Limited (BB), received an award of 23,599 Deferred Share Units (DSUs) on February 28, 2026. The grant is recorded as a derivative award (no per-share price or immediate cash value reported). DSUs are the economic equivalent of one common share each but are payable — in cash, common shares, or a combination — only after the director stops serving on the board.

Context
DSUs are a form of deferred compensation for directors and are common for retaining board members; they are not an immediate purchase or sale and do not necessarily reflect an insider trading signal. Because payout is deferred until departure and may be in cash or stock, the award increases future compensation exposure to BlackBerry’s share performance but does not change current circulating shares until converted.
